Outdoor computing is becoming much easier than ever before, and people no longer have to be sitting in a sterile office environment to access the web. While sitting under a tree while surfing the Internet is a fantastic experience, an awning provides the best of both worlds in many ways. An awning is able to provide access to the great outdoors, while still providing the protection and comfort that an indoor environment is able to offer. Awnings are great at providing protection from the sun, rain, and falling leaves; all of which are not a good combination when trying to surf the web. People can easily use their laptopDVD player, go shopping online, and chat with friends and colleagues - all from the protection of an outside awning structure.

Outdoor viewable LCD screen technology is one aspect of mobile computing that has not advanced as much as many other aspects have, and you still have to spend quite a bit of money to get a true outdoor screen. For people who do not have thousands of dollars to spend on rugged laptop computers, awnings are a necessary part of an outdoor computing experience. Even in the hot summer sun, an awning can provide enough protection from sun and glare to make using the Internet a great experience. Outdoor computing is definitely advancing, but most computers are still fragile devices that require protection from the elements. Awnings and other related structures are great for people who want to go online outside without having to worry about damaging their precious computing equipment..
